Can initials be accepted as a signature?
Because your signature identifies you, it should be consistent. It doesn't have to be your full name — unless you're specifically trying to match a previous authorized signature. You can choose to use just your initials instead, as one example. -
What is document signing with initials?
This is a method used for accepting a document before authorized persons submit a binding signature. An initial is most often used for the company's internal circulation of documents and is ranked lower than the electronic signature. Only recipients that the sender indicates can initial documents.

Add initials agreement
so what's the deal with the little space in contracts and some contracts where you have to put your initials is that necessary and do wedding professionals need to do the same thing find out in today's video [Music] hey out there welcome back to wedding industry law my name is rob i am an attorney representing wedding industry professionals and the question of the day is do you in your client contract need to require the client to not only sign the contract but to initial every page or maybe even every paragraph some people out there do that but is there any type of legal requirement or some type of obligation legally that you have to do that the short answer is no there are almost no jurisdictions that i can think of that would require you in your service contract with your client to require them to initial anything okay now let me just quickly say that the idea of the signature in getting a signature meaning the full person's name is important you know in order to really be able to reinforce and have evidence that the couple has agreed to something is to get their signature it shows that they have what's called manifested intent to be bound by the terms of the contract that they have signed right so it also in many instances verifies the version of the contract that um that they've signed so there could be multiple versions of a contract perhaps leading up to the final version floating around and it's the one that actually has a signature is the one that the parties have agreed to so but but that's that's a signature what why do why is there a situation or why are there situations in which somebody has thought it prudent for initials and the answer is that there are some jurisdictions out there where it's can avoid a contract or make the contract voidable if the contract sticks inside of it crazy terms so if your contract is three or four pages and you know it's in fine print and it's for wedding florist you're a wedding florist and the couple is wanting flowers from you but there's contract 36b subpart a1g in tiny print that says that they have to name their first born child after you and they didn't see that because it's in little print there are jurisdictions that are not going to hold that up that they're not going to enforce that because it was not conspicuous enough in the contract aside from being against public policy but it wasn't conspicuous it needs to be um bold font not lost in a sea of terms so in other words if it's an aberration to the typical contract and it's hidden it won't be enforced so in at least some instances in which people have to initial things it's to get around that that hey listen it's we're not trying to hide this...
